Therefore, if the male foreskin is too long, surgery can be chosen. So how is circumcision surgery performed? 1. Circumcision procedure1: Cleaning and disinfection: Clean the area with soapy water and saline, and disinfect with 1:1000 gentamicin. For patients with phimosis, connect the syringe to the venous incision needle and inject gentamicin into the foreskin sac for disinfection. 2: Separation of adhesions For patients with narrow foreskin opening and adhesion between foreskin and glans penis, first use hemostats to dilate the foreskin opening, then use two hemostats to clamp the middle part of the dorsal edge (the two clamps are 0.2cm apart). Use a grooved probe to separate the adhesion until the glans penis is completely separated from the foreskin. Then use sterile saline to clean the foreskin sac and glans penis. 3: Design the incision Use a hemostatic forceps to clamp the frenulum of the foreskin to lift the foreskin. Use the tip of the knife to make a cut on the outer plate of the foreskin 0.5 cm away from the edge of the coronal sulcus to prepare for the circumcision incision. Avoid over-resection. 4: Remove the foreskin. Align the inner and outer plates of the foreskin, pull outwards and open the hemostats clamped on the back of the foreskin and the frenulum, and then check whether the incision of the outer plate of the foreskin is appropriate as the circumcision incision. If appropriate, use curved scissors to cut off the right skin flap along the incision about 0.5cm away from the coronal sulcus, and then cut the left side. The inner and outer plates of the frenulum of the foreskin can be left intact, or some can be retained. 5: Stop bleeding by pulling the penis skin upwards to expose the bleeding point and then stop the bleeding. Pay special attention to ligating the superficial dorsal penile vein in the middle of the dorsal side of the penis. 6: Use fine silk thread to suture the dorsal, ventral, left and right sides of the circular incision. Do not tie it too tightly to avoid damaging the skin when the tissue is edematous. Do not cut the suture short and save it for fixing the dressing. Then suture 1 to 2 stitches between every two sutures. The suture needle should be passed close to the incision edge. 7: Bandage: Wrap a strip of Vaseline gauze (with the raw edges folded inside) around the foreskin incision, secure it with long sutures, and then bandage it with several layers of gauze. 2: Male foreskin under normal circumstancesIt protects the penis, but if it is too long it will affect the patient's sexual life.
